Relates the four phases of instructional design to any problem-solving process: gathering data, analyzing data, developing solutions, and taking action. The result offers beginning industrial trainers a simple and well-organized instructional design model. Supplies tips, techniques, and procedures for identifying sources that can provide job-task information and subject matter expertise; describes how to use information to determine the content of the training, select the method of presentation, and set training priorities; explains a ``story-boarding'' method to help develop appropriate student and presentation materials; and shows how to implement training materials into a course program, whether they're self-paced, computer-based, or teacher-directed
